BitMEX is set to delist 65 trading pairs and derivative contracts in July, marking a significant acceleration in its reduction of offerings. This compares to just 19 delistings across the first six months of the year, signaling a major wind-down of operations. The exchange has not provided detailed reasons for the move, but the scale suggests a strategic shift or potential closure. Traders should monitor liquidity and volatility in affected pairs as the delistings approach.
